Interpretation Introduction

Interpretation:

The conditions favorable for nucleosynthesis are to be suggested.

Concept Introduction:

Nucleosynthesis is the process of making new atomic nuclei from the pre-existing protons and neutrons.

Nucleosynthesis is of three types: big bang, supernova and red giant stars.

The type of nuclear decay an unstable nucleus will undergo depends on its ratio of neutrons to protons. The radioisotope cobalt-65 has a ratio of neutrons to protons of 1.41, which is too high for a nucleus of this size. What nuclear changes could reduce this ratio? Choose one or more:a decrease in atomic numberan increase in the number of protonsconversion of one or more neutrons to protonsremoving electrons from the valence shellconversion of one or more protons to electrons
